Silent God
By Katie Lashbrook
I listen to earnest Christian friends who
desire, long for, pray for
God’s management to decide what is right for them in
His plan, in
His eye,
in order to use their energies and talents as He wishes.
They seek to serve others in a way not driven by self,
but by a loving God’s decree and direction.
God is silent.
Praying for a sign, my friends look for a clear
road to walk, for unclouded vision, even second-guessing
decisions made long ago.
(Was it your will or mine, God?)
They seek the perfect objective – not my will, but yours.
God is silent.
Where is Your guidance, God?
How can You leave these good people
alone with their burning questions?
They look to You for a divine directive, please show them
Your way.
God is silent.
